It is recommended to use wood that has been seasoned for your garden log burner. This means that the wood has been dried over a period of time usually up to two years. This process, referred to as seasoning, helps to reduce the moisture content of the wood down to a level that is more suitable for burning. Wood that is not seasoned or green can cause a variety of problems, Corner Wood Burning Stove ranging from dampness and mildew to the formation of creosote inside the flue pipe.

If you don't have the time or time to season your wood on your own You can purchase a variety of pre-seasoned wood from the majority of grocery stores and lumber dealers. Alternatively, you can dry your own wood by storing it in a shed in the event that you intend to use it to heat the cabin of a log, it can be placed on an old pallet or on top of other logs to enable air movement.

Easy to maintain

A wood burner in your garden that is rusty is more than just unsightly it could also be dangerous and create an hazard to health and safety. Rust can quickly spread when exposed to moisture and rain so keeping your outdoor stove clean or chimenea clean is essential.

It is simple to keep your outdoor wood-burning stove in good condition by checking it regularly and wiping off any dust or ash that has accumulated. This can be done using a hoover or any soft brush attachments and doing this frequently will ensure that there is no damage.

Ensure that the stove has completely cooled before you begin cleaning. This will make it easier to get rid of any ash that remains and then scoop into a metal bucket. It is also recommended to wear gloves with protection particularly since certain types of wood ashes can be very rough. After you have emptied the ash, you should dispose of it outdoors and away from any combustible materials. Some people add wood Ash to provide lime and potassium to their garden compost.

It is easy to clean the glass of your wood-burning stove by dipping a newspaper in water and rubbing it on the glass. This will eliminate any accumulation of grime and is followed by a wipe down with a dry, Corner Wood burning stove clean cloth. If you're looking to make your wood stove glass shine, a little bit of vinegar in the water is an alternative. It is crucial to avoid using anything that is too rough as it can scratch the glass's surface and make it less safe.

Apart from that there's nothing else to do to keep your wooden garden stove in tip-top shape. Use only high-quality wood and inspect for rust frequently. This will help to extend the lifespan of your stove and ensure you are getting the most enjoyment from it over the course of time.
